fix(mcp): add model_size parameter to voicebox.speak (#895)

The MCP voicebox.speak tool built its GenerationRequest without a
model_size, so every agent-triggered generation fell back to the schema
default ("1.7B"). There was no way to reach the 0.6B Qwen variant (or
TADA's 1B/3B) through MCP, and callers paid a model reload whenever the
requested size differed from what was already loaded.

Thread an optional model_size through voicebox.speak and the _speak
helper into GenerationRequest, mirroring the REST /generate surface.
Omitting it passes None, which generate_speech normalizes to the engine
default, so existing callers are unaffected.

Add backend/tests/test_mcp_speak.py covering the forwarded value, the
omitted-default path, and rejection of an invalid size.

Fixes #884

``model_size`` selects a model variant for engines that ship more
than one — ``qwen`` and ``qwen_custom_voice`` accept "1.7B" (default)
or "0.6B"; ``tada`` accepts "1B" or "3B". Other engines ignore it.
Omit to use the engine default. Requesting a smaller variant (e.g.
"0.6B") is faster and avoids reloading a heavier model between calls.
